Prostratin

CAS No. 60857-08-1

Prostratin( ——— )

Catalog No. M39238 CAS No. 60857-08-1

Prostratin, a natural terpenoid compound, is a PKC activator, with a Ki of 12.5 nM and shows inhibitory effect on HIV-1.

  • Brief Description
    Prostratin, a natural terpenoid compound, is a PKC activator, with a Ki of 12.5 nM and shows inhibitory effect on HIV-1.
  • Description
    Prostratin, a protein kinase C activator, has been shown to exhibit promising therapeutic potential against other diseases such as cancer and Alzheimer's disease.
